It's possible you have the same issue as other players with high-end Intel CPUs that the motherboard may overclock by default, which is sometimes solved with a BIOS update, so look for one for your board. If you don't see one though, the next step is messing with BIOS settings, so let's put that aside for now.
The Options.ini file stores all your in-game options, graphics and otherwise. Are you changing any settings after you load the game for the first time post-deletion of the file? If so, please list the settings you're changing, in case one of those is the culprit.
